Commissioners

The Commission is made up of four Commissioners, appointed by the Minister for Agriculture. One person is appointed by the Minister as Chairman. Appointments are for a period not exceeding three years, but on expiry of tenure the incumbent can apply for a further term. Vacancies are advertised in relevant newspapers prior to expiry of current terms.

Since the Commission was first established in September 1989, the Commission has had three Chairmen:

Harry Morgan AM – Harry was Chairman from September 1989 to January 2007 when he retired.

Peter Wells – Peter was Chairman from January 2007 to January 2010 when his term of office expired.

William Ryan -  the current Chairman was appointed in January 2010.

Over the years the Commission has seen many members – Clive Stevens, Brian Stynes, John Nicholls, John Allen, John Gallagher, Rob Delane, Eric Skipworth, Ken Boughton, Roger O’Dwyer, Ray Moir and Yvonne Fahl.
